tideland
「tideland」的意思
n. [海洋] 潮浸区;潮间地
n.潮浸区,潮间地
「tideland」的用法
tideland潮汐线以外的地区 - 通常指海滩或海岸线以外的低洼地区,被海水淹没和退去时会露出。
